Union Tourism Minister Gajendra Singh Shekhawat has unveiled an ambitious vision for India's tourism sector, projecting a 15% faster growth in domestic tourism by 2029. The minister highlighted the sector's potential to outpace overall economic growth, citing a remarkable 95.64% increase in domestic tourist numbers. Shekhawat emphasized the government's commitment to developing 50 top tourist destinations in partnership with states, improving infrastructure, and streamlining visa processes. With over INR 6,800 crore already invested in destination development, India aims to solidify its position as a global travel hub, targeting a spot among the top 10 tourist destinations worldwide within five years.
